About trees applications
How this application type works
Tree applications cover work to protected trees: those under a tree preservation order need consent for pruning or felling, and trees in a conservation area need six weeks written notice before work starts. The council assesses the amenity value of the tree and can refuse consent, approve it with conditions, or in conservation areas make a preservation order in response.
